Bhallara is a Rural village located in Chiralla, Doda, Jammu-and-kashmir.
The total population of Bhallara is 708.
Bhallara village comprises 145 households.
The literacy rate in Bhallara is 68.6%. Among the literate population of 411, there are 261 literate males and 150 literate females.
In Bhallara, there are 373 males and 335 females, with a sex ratio of 898 females per 1000 males.
There are 109 children (15.4% of population), comprising 54 boys and 55 girls.
The total number of workers in Bhallara is 414, with 358 main workers and 56 marginal workers.
In Bhallara, there are 310 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(163 males, 147 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Bhallara is located in Jammu-and-kashmir state, Doda district, and falls under Chiralla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 4312 and LGD code is 4312.
